Most streaming moved to AV1 since it’s a lot cheaper. H.265 is mostly used by data hoarders who want to save some space and don’t have latest hardware for AV1 (as software encoding is very slow) or a weird subset of people that can pixel spot differences and prefer H.265 over AV1 in some specific cases.
